On the scrounge for some advice as I am struggling to get my head around the following situation -
Yesterday I saw a couple I have been advising for a while now. Mr X is in receipt of IB and DLA at MRC/HRM. Mrs X, who is under 60yrs, claims CA for husband and is paid the benefit. They receive Guarantee Credit and have the carers premium added to their applicable amount.
Mrs X also has health problems and we have helped her claim DLA. Yesterday she let me know she has been awarded HRC and HRM ((result!). I advised that Mr X can now claim CA for her; he will not receive the benefit as it "overlaps" with his IB but he will establish an underlying entitlement which will allow couple to have an additional carers premium added to their PGC calculation, so they should receive more PGC.
Now where I am getting stuck is whether clients can also claim the SDP, either for one or both of them. Reading Disability Rights Handbook it seems to me that they could have 1 SDP added for Mrs X, in addition to the 2 carers premiums, as Mr X is entitled to CA but will not be paid it because of overlapping benefit rules. I don't think SDP can be added for Mr X because his carer, Mrs X, is receiving the benefit. Or I could just be totally wrong as the more I think about this the more confused I become.
